ASSEMBLY-PACKAGING TECHNICIAN

ACTIVELY HIRING – IMMEDIATE OPENINGS

Comar is looking to hire advanced assembly operators to work in a clean room environment manufacturing a new line of medical devices. The purpose-built clean room will house industry leading molding, automation, and robotic technologies and will be managed by a small, highly skilled, and cross trained team. The right candidate will have experience in clean room environments, medical focused processes, and advanced manufacturing technologies.

WHAT YOU WILL DO:

“Quality & Safety are Top Comar Priorities”

  • Inspect, maintain, and drive assembly machine production.
  • Maintain safe and efficient completion of all service requests encompassing all facility and production equipment to constantly meet customer on-time product delivery expectations.
  • Conduct daily inspections of production equipment to monitor performance, recommend appropriate preventative maintenance (PM) repairs, and record findings.
  • Perform routine preventive maintenance for production systems & equipment to sustain optimal availability and reliability, and safe operating status.
  • Disassemble, repair, and reassemble equipment according to operating manual, schematics, blueprints, and external technical assistance.
  • Perform in-process parts inspection to Comar standards.
  • Validate equipment is operating safely and to OEM / Comar standards.
  • Maintain, troubleshoot, and repair machinery.
  • Install or replace electrical components.
  • Follow company containment procedures for non-conforming ware.
  • Write legibly and practice proper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) in a manufacturing area.
  • Responsible for production recording, maintaining a safe work environment and following 5S standards.
  • Responsible for maintaining the highest quality parts produced, production performance, Statistical Process Controls (SPC) and documentation.
  • Diagnose and repair hydraulic and pneumatic systems.
  • Gather data on equipment and system performance to determine root cause using test and diagnostics equipment.
  • Assist in training fellow team members in the work cell to drive for optimum performance.
  • Work flexible shifts and overtime as needed and maintain reliable attendance.

Safety and Cleanliness

We have put in place Covid-19 practices for our employees’ safety”
  • Follow all required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) and Good Documentation Practice (GDP) procedures.
  • Maintain the integrity of the cleanroom requirements in all job duties.
  • Keep work area and floors neat and orderly.
  • Wear company issued required personal protective equipment (PPE) for an ISO-8 Class cleanroom environment.

WHO WE ARE LOOKING FOR:

“A Comar employee who will represent the customer and be the consumer’s advocate”

Do You Have…?
  • High school diploma or general education degree (GED); or one to two years related experience or training.
  • Basic math skills - add, subtract, multiply, and divide in all units of measure, using whole numbers, common fractions, and decimals.
  • Familiarity with AC, DC, and Servo motors, including troubleshooting, installation, and maintenance.
  • Working knowledge of vision systems.
  • An understanding of continuous improvement, six sigma or lean manufacturing concepts.
  • Good time management practices.
  • Reliable and dependable attendance.
  • Flexibility with work schedule and willingness to work overtime when needed.

Preferred:
  • Vocational or trade school in related trade.
  • Prior cleanroom experience.

Can You…?
  • Communicate, cooperate and participate in a fast paced, customer focused, team-oriented environment.
  • Read and interpret documents such as safety rules, operating and maintenance instructions, and procedure manuals.
  • Read process set-up sheets.
  • Manage priorities/meet deadlines.
  • Work independently and in a team environment.

Do You have the Physical Stamina to…?
  • Stand for most of the work shift. Occasionally walk, sit, st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l.
  • Use hands and fingers to handle or feel; reach with hands and arms. Use close vision.
  • Lift and/or move up 25 pounds and occasionally more 50 to 100 lbs. with assistance of equipment.

WORK ENVIRONMENT

While performing the duties of this job, the employee is frequently exposed to moving mechanical parts. The employee is occasionally exposed to fumes or airborne particles and toxic or caustic chemicals. The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ate.
